In this episode of American Thought Leaders ??, we sit down with Dr. Karlyn Borysenko, an organizational psychologist and avid knitter, who came to notice some disturbing trends in her knitting community. In February, she penned an article on Medium titled, “After Attending a Trump Rally, I Realized Democrats Are Not Ready For 2020.”

We discuss cancel culture, why she decided to rethink her own politics, and how to have difficult conversations with people on the other side of the political spectrum.
